A growing number of gamers are championing the Maahes HC4 as the best void hand cannon for PvE. Enthusiasts argue it rivals more popular choices like Exalted Truth and Word of Crota due to its impressive stats and feel, despite often being overlooked.

What Makes Maahes Stand Out?

Many players are actively discussing why Maahes allures them. The hand cannon boasts several beneficial perks that enhance gameplay:

  • Survivability: The repulsor brace allows for improved survivability in tough encounters.

  • AOE Damage: Destabilizing rounds deliver outstanding area damage, delivering impactful hits.

  • Effective Reloading: With the Omolon Fluid Dynamics trait and alloy magazine, reloading becomes easier.

"It's not just a weapon; it feels amazing to shoot."

The combination of these perks makes Maahes a favorite among some players who feel it can outperform other hand cannons in various situations.
